|
@@ -1425,14 +1425,16 @@ struct ib_recv_wr {
|
|
|
};
|
|
|
|
|
|
enum ib_access_flags {
|
|
|
- IB_ACCESS_LOCAL_WRITE = 1,
|
|
|
- IB_ACCESS_REMOTE_WRITE = (1<<1),
|
|
|
- IB_ACCESS_REMOTE_READ = (1<<2),
|
|
|
- IB_ACCESS_REMOTE_ATOMIC = (1<<3),
|
|
|
- IB_ACCESS_MW_BIND = (1<<4),
|
|
|
- IB_ZERO_BASED = (1<<5),
|
|
|
- IB_ACCESS_ON_DEMAND = (1<<6),
|
|
|
- IB_ACCESS_HUGETLB = (1<<7),
|
|
|
+ IB_ACCESS_LOCAL_WRITE = IB_UVERBS_ACCESS_LOCAL_WRITE,
|
|
|
+ IB_ACCESS_REMOTE_WRITE = IB_UVERBS_ACCESS_REMOTE_WRITE,
|
|
|
+ IB_ACCESS_REMOTE_READ = IB_UVERBS_ACCESS_REMOTE_READ,
|
|
|
+ IB_ACCESS_REMOTE_ATOMIC = IB_UVERBS_ACCESS_REMOTE_ATOMIC,
|
|
|
+ IB_ACCESS_MW_BIND = IB_UVERBS_ACCESS_MW_BIND,
|
|
|
+ IB_ZERO_BASED = IB_UVERBS_ACCESS_ZERO_BASED,
|
|
|
+ IB_ACCESS_ON_DEMAND = IB_UVERBS_ACCESS_ON_DEMAND,
|
|
|
+ IB_ACCESS_HUGETLB = IB_UVERBS_ACCESS_HUGETLB,
|
|
|
+
|
|
|
+ IB_ACCESS_SUPPORTED = ((IB_ACCESS_HUGETLB << 1) - 1)
|
|
|
};
|
|
|
|
|
|
/*
|
|
@@ -2223,11 +2225,6 @@ struct ib_counters {
|
|
|
atomic_t usecnt;
|
|
|
};
|
|
|
|
|
|
-enum ib_read_counters_flags {
|
|
|
- /* prefer read values from driver cache */
|
|
|
- IB_READ_COUNTERS_ATTR_PREFER_CACHED = 1 << 0,
|
|
|
-};
|
|
|
-
|
|
|
struct ib_counters_read_attr {
|
|
|
u64 *counters_buff;
|
|
|
u32 ncounters;
|